Juno is safely in orbit around Jupiter! What a relief and triumphant success for NASA and all involved.

Get the details here.

If your skies are clear tonight make sure you look at Jupiter, the brightest "star" in the southwest sky at sunset. Imagine Juno there in orbit....

We should see our first images by perhaps Thursday from the JunoCam.
